       THE first migrants to cross the English Channel in 2022 waved with joy — and shouted “UK we love you” — as they arrived by boat yesterday.

       Around 40 adults and five children, including a baby, were intercepted by Border Force and brought into Dover.

       They were the first in 2022 to make the treacherous journey after more than 28,300 people crossed in 2021 — triple the number for the year before.

       Local MP Natalie Elphicke said: “New year, more boats.

       "This won’t stop until migrants and people smugglers alike know they can’t break into Britain this way.

       “That means boats are stopped leaving the French shores in the first place, turned around in the Channel and effective returns.

       “This has gone on far too long. People are already safe on land in France and should remain there.

       "Not risk their lives, and the lives of others, in the treacherous Winter seas. This year the small boats crossing crisis must be brought to an end.”
